56 lpm - approx. 14 gpm will provide proper speed (rotation) of flail head blades. Pressure of the system will determine Power....Hydraulic HP.

There is a lighter 30 inch head....that will cut grass only it requires 10 gpm

Note these heads do require case drain hoses...

One could run the hyd motor on the mower with a pto mounted pump. This way the mower on/off would be the PTO lever. Mounting the mower to the end of the backhoe would involve routing the hoses too. The tough part would be locating and dealing with the a tank that is required to control fluid temperature.

Most TLB's do have PTO,s ....Hoe can be removed and allow for 3 point to be attached. Size tank is determined by gpm motor used on mower head...When using proper size resevoir there are no overheating probems that I have ever encountered.....however some folks will add oil cooler...radiator with fan that engages when temp reaches specific temp.
